BODYWORK FOR A MOTOR VEHICLE AND A METHOD FOR ASSEMBLING A MOTOR VEHICLE

A bodywork (10) for a motor vehicle (1) is described comprising a plurality of surfaces (11, 12) and a plurality of openings (13, 14) passing through such surfaces (11, 12) along a first direction (B, C) and configured to be passed through by components (21) of the suspensions (20) of the motor vehicle (1). The bodywork (10) comprises a plurality of oblong elements (15) provided with respective first ends (15a) and second ends (15b) opposite to each other along a second direction (Z) transversal to the first direction (B, C). The oblong elements (15) are deformable and attached to a surface (11, 12) at the respective first ends (15a) so as to cover at least partially the openings (13, 14). The second ends (15b) are free and movable with respect to the respective openings (13, 14).
